Double-check that your USB drive is formatted to FAT32. If it still fails, try using a smaller capacity USB drive (e.g., 8GB or 16GB) and ensure it is formatted using standard MBR partition mapping rather than GPT. 2. Stuck on the Boot Animation (Boot Loop)
Wanbo has different hardware revisions of the T2 Max (e.g., global vs. Chinese version). Installing the wrong firmware can the device. Always verify the firmware matches your device model number, found under Settings → About → Model .
Plug the USB drive into the USB port of the projector. Go to Settings > System Update > Local Update . Select the file from your USB drive and confirm the upgrade. If the projector is stuck on the boot logo (Force Flash): Turn off the projector and unplug the power cord. Insert the USB drive into the projector's USB port.
